The saying is the devil is in the detail. Too be fair you could throw together a look alike kit for airsoft and most are non the wiser. Which is what they did with uf. Perhaps the suits were gen but i think that was about it. Certainly not body armour, comms, belt kit, ops vest etc. There are quite a few serious collectors in this thread and spend a great deal of time effort and money putting this kit together. Putting together a loadout based off what see on uf is fine for just the basic look, however dont take it to be in any way accurate. If you want to get an accurate idea of what is worn ckeck out cracking days pics.

The regiment do have some G36 variants but whether they are used on a regular basis for CRW I have no idea.
I do know that a couple of months ago the 10 inch SFW and MP5 were both still being used on a big CRW exercise they had.

It is qouted in a book called midnight in some burning town, british SOF operations from bosnia to baghdad that the reg were trialling newly issued G36 weapon systems during the kosovo crisis. Also if you look back at the pics i posted of the range day there is a G36 K with elcan scope in the box.
